How much REM sleep do we need?

On average you’ll go through 3-5 REM cycles per night, with each episode getting longer as the night progresses The final one may last roughly an hour For healthy adults, spending 20-25% of your time asleep in the REM stage is a good goal If you get 7-8 hours of sleep, around 90 minutes of that should be REM

How long should you be in each sleep cycle?

The first REM sleep period usually occurs about 70 to 90 minutes after we fall asleep A complete sleep cycle takes 90 to 110 minutes on average The first sleep cycles each night contain relatively short REM periods and long periods of deep sleep

How long does it take to complete a full sleep cycle?

A full sleep cycle takes about 90 to 110 minutes Your first REM period is short As the night goes on, you’ll have longer REM sleep and less deep sleep

Why do I get more REM sleep than average?

Getting an unusually large amount of REM sleep in a given night is often an indication that you are sleep deprived Your body routinely gets most of its REM sleep later in the night, during the final hours that you are asleep

Is it better to sleep 8 hours straight or split it up?

A number of recent studies have found split sleep provides comparable benefits for performance to one big sleep, if the total sleep time per 24 hours was maintained (at around 7 to 8 hours total sleep time per 24 hours)

Is intermittent sleep healthy?

Since there hasn’t been much research on the effect sleeping in shifts can have on your health, it’s best to avoid it unless there’s a reason you need to sleep that way, says Clete Kushida, MD, PhD, the medical director of the Stanford Sleep Medicine Center “There are so many unknowns,” he says
